When i try to start Live 5 my computer crashes (everything goes VERY slow) and live doens't start. This happens when Live is "creating new live set..." I can't shut it down, can't do enything at all. The only solution is to restart my computer on the restart button.

WHAT TO DO?

I use: WinXP, AMD 1,5Ghz, 256RAM

EDIT: I tried to just wait and see if it would start, but it didn't. I waited two hours (!) and it was still triying to start. At this time it was no longer "creating new live set..", but installing samples or what ever...
This is Live 5.0.3 btw..

Hi systembolaget,

firstly you should check if you use a template set. To do this you should locate the preferences older for Live 5.0.3:
"/Documents and Settings/USERNAME/Application Data/Ableton/Live 5.0.3/Preferences"

If there is a file called "Template.als" in this folder rename it to something like "Template_old.als" and check if you can start Live then.

By default Windows makes the "/Documents and Settings/USERNAME/Application Data" folder invisible you you might have to change your settings to see invisible files and folders too.
